RFID技术如何集成到Java应用中

adminweb

随着物联网技术的不断发展,RFID(Radio Frequency Identification)技术作为一种自动识别技术,在物流、零售、医疗、制造等众多领域得到了广泛应用,Java作为一种流行的编程语言,在RFID技术的集成和开发中扮演着重要的角色,本文将介绍如何将RFID技术写入到Java应用中。

RFID技术概述

RFID是一种通过无线电信号识别特定目标并读取相关数据的自动识别技术,RFID系统主要由标签(Tag)、阅读器(Reader)和数据处理系统三部分组成,标签通常附着在物品上,阅读器则负责读取标签中的信息,并将这些信息传输到数据处理系统进行处理。

Java在RFID技术中的应用

Java作为一种跨平台的编程语言,具有丰富的API和强大的开发工具,为RFID技术的集成和开发提供了良好的支持,在RFID应用中,Java主要用于以下几个方面:

  1. 读取RFID标签信息:Java可以通过RFID阅读器提供的API读取标签中的信息,如UID、EPC等。
  2. 数据处理:Java可以对读取到的RFID标签信息进行解析、存储和处理,以实现物品的追踪、管理等功能。
  3. 开发RFID应用:Java可以用于开发各种RFID应用,如库存管理、物流跟踪等。

如何将RFID技术写入到Java应用中

将RFID技术写入到Java应用中需要以下几个步骤:

  1. 选择合适的RFID阅读器:根据应用需求选择合适的RFID阅读器,并确保其支持Java开发。
  2. 了解阅读器API:熟悉所选阅读器提供的API,了解如何读取标签信息、设置阅读器参数等。
  3. 编写Java程序:使用Java编写程序,通过阅读器API读取RFID标签信息,并进行相应的数据处理和存储。
  4. 测试和调试:对程序进行测试和调试,确保其能够正确读取和处理RFID标签信息。

示例代码(以下代码仅为示例,具体实现需根据实际情况进行调整)

// 假设已经连接到了RFID阅读器并初始化了相关对象
// 以下代码用于读取RFID标签信息并打印出来
import com.rfidreader.api.Reader; // 假设这是阅读器提供的API包
import com.rfidreader.model.TagInfo; // 假设这是标签信息的类
public class RfidReaderExample {
    public static void main(String[] args) {
        Reader reader = new Reader(); // 创建阅读器对象(实际实现可能不同)
        try {
            // 连接阅读器并初始化参数等操作...(此处省略)
            TagInfo tagInfo = reader.readTag(); // 读取标签信息(实际方法名可能不同)
            if (tagInfo != null) { // 如果成功读取到标签信息...
                System.out.println("读取到的RFID标签信息:" + tagInfo); // 打印标签信息(此处为简单示例)
                // 在这里可以添加更多的数据处理和存储逻辑...(根据实际需求实现)
            } else {
                System.out.println("未读取到RFID标签信息"); // 打印错误信息(可选)
            }
        } catch (Exception e) { // 处理可能出现的异常...(此处为简单示例)
            e.printStackTrace(); // 打印异常堆栈信息(可选)
        } finally { // 最后记得关闭阅读器等资源...(此处为简单示例)
            reader.close(); // 关闭阅读器连接(实际方法名可能不同)
        }
    }
}

这段代码仅作为示例,具体实现时需要根据所使用的RFID阅读器的API文档进行相应的调整和优化,还需要注意异常处理和资源管理等方面的细节,在实际开发中,还需要考虑如何与数据库等其他系统进行集成和交互等问题。

总结与展望

将RFID技术写入到Java应用中可以实现物品的自动识别和追踪等功能,提高工作效率和管理水平,随着物联网技术的不断发展,RFID技术的应用将越来越广泛,Java作为一种强大的编程语言,将继续在RFID技术的集成和开发中发挥重要作用。

  • include
  • include
  • 三花智控:7252500股将于7月30日上市流通
  • 交通运输行业CFO薪酬榜:大众交通董监高报酬披露不实被罚 CFO郭红英年薪230万位列业内第三
  • include
  • 安装命令行工具
  • include
  • 米哈游、游戏科学双双“隐身”,国产游戏谁才是新王? | CJ观察
  • 加拿大总理称与美国的贸易谈判处于“紧张阶段”
  • include
  • include
  • 如何创建C语言中的数组表
  • 休闲食品行业上市公司董秘观察:6位董秘去年降薪 好想你董秘豆妍妍降薪17.66万元至59.79万元
  • include
  • Java如何添加环境变量
  • Java 如何读取上传的文件
  • 本文"RFID技术如何集成到Java应用中"文章版权声明:除非注明,否则均为技术百科网原创文章,转载或复制请以超链接形式并注明出处。

    RFID技术如何集成到Java应用中

    取消
    微信二维码
    微信二维码
    支付宝二维码